A large treadmill was constructed to allow simultaneous running and training of 10 dogs. During a period of 1 year, 10 beagles ran up to 40 km/day at a speed of 5.5 to 6.8 km/h and with an uphill inclination of 15 degrees. By the end of training, the daily running sessions lasted 7 hours. The design of the treadmill and experience of the treadmill training is given. The apparatus was reliable and convenient to use.Entities:
